PHOTOGRAMMETRY

Photogrammetry is a technology that transforms aerial images into precise three-dimensional models, providing a detailed and up-to-date view of mining areas. Using drones, it is possible to map large areas in a short period of time, generate orthomosaics and digital terrain models, and accurately calculate ore and waste volumes.
 

In practice, this means greater agility, safety, and cost reduction compared to traditional topographic surveys. The technique enables continuous monitoring of mine progress, structural inspections, geotechnical risk assessments, and the integration of geological and environmental information into a single model.
 

With precision, speed, and efficiency, photogrammetry has become an indispensable solution for optimizing operations, supporting strategic decisions, and ensuring safer and more sustainable management in mining.
